The sixth tour stop of the 2018 Hearthstone Championship Tour has arrived! Taking place over two days this weekend, 256 players will play through a Swiss bracket with the top 8 cut going on to Single Elimination Playoffs.

The event offers a $15,000 USD prize pool, with the top 32 participants getting at least $200, and 4 HCT points to help send players to championship events later in the year.

HCT Oslo Tour Stop Format

  • All matches will be using the Standard Format.
  • All matches will be played with the Best of 5 Last Hero Standing Format.
  • Each player brings 4 decks and gets to ban 1 opponent deck.
  • 256 players in 8-round Swiss.
  • Top 8 from Swiss go into a Single Elimination bracket.
